Obračun

Cron generator

Kreirajte cron zadatak, pogledajte objašnjenje na turskom. Generirajte važeći cron zadatak u sekundama s opcijama minuta/sat/dan/mjesec/dan u sedmici.

Generator Cron naredbi
0 – 59
0 – 23
1 – 31
Cron naredba
crontab
* * * * *
Objašnjenje na turskom Radi svake minute.
minuta* · sa* · mjesec.dan* · mjesec* · radnim danima*
Bijela i crna lista

O Cron generatoru

Croncron je standardni mehanizam zakazivanja koji se koristi za pokretanje zadataka u određenim intervalima na Unix/Linux sistemima. Automatizirani zadaci na web serverima, kao što su sigurnosne kopije, slanje e-pošte, čišćenje baze podataka ili generiranje izvještaja, često se upravljaju pomoću crona. Međutim, sintaksa cron naredbe - pet razmaka odvojenih razmacima - može biti zbunjujuća u početku.

Ovo je besplatno. Generator Cron naredbi Ovaj alat vam omogućava da kreirate ispravnu cron naredbu bez poznavanja tehničke sintakse. Odaberite polja za minutu, sat, dan u mjesecu, mjesec i dan u sedmici iz padajućih lista; alat će odmah generirati i naredbu i opis na turskom jeziku koji je čitljiv ljudima. Kopirajte naredbu koju ste kreirali jednim klikom. crontab -e Možete ga zalijepiti u svoju liniju.

Za one koji žele brzo započeti. gotovi predlošci Također se nudi: učitavanje najčešće korištenih scenarija jednim klikom, kao što su svake minute, svakog sata, dnevne ponoći, sedmičnog ponedjeljka i prvog dana mjeseca. Cijeli proces se odvija u potpunosti u vašem pregledniku; nikakvi podaci se ne šalju serveru.

Kako ga koristiti?

Korak po korak

  1. Ako želiš Gotovi predlošci Kliknite na često korišteni predložak u odjeljku; polja će se automatski popuniti.
  2. Minuta, Sat, Dan u mjesecu, Mjesec i Dan u sedmici Odaberite polja.
  3. Objava posla u cronu i njen opis na turskom jeziku se ažuriraju trenutno u skladu s vašim odabirima.
  4. Kopiraj Sačuvajte izraz u međuspremnik klikom na dugme.
  5. Na vašem serveru crontab -e Otvorite editor pomoću naredbe i zalijepite izraz.
ČPP

Često postavljana pitanja

S lijeva na desno: minuta (0–59), sat (0–23), dan u mjesecu (1–31), mjesec (1–12) i dan u sedmici (0–7; 0 i 7 nedjeljom). Zvijezda (*) znači 'sve vrijednosti'. Na primjer 0 9 * * 1 Izraz znači 'svaki ponedjeljak u 9:00'.

Na terminalu crontab -e Pokrenite naredbu, a zatim dodajte novi red u editor koji se otvori, u kojem ćete napisati svoju cron naredbu i naredbu koju treba izvršiti. Primjer: 0 0 * * * /usr/bin/php /var/www/backup.phpKada ga registrujete, cron daemon automatski detektuje izraz.

Ako se naredba izvrši vrlo brzo, obično nema problema. Međutim, za dugotrajne operacije ili operacije koje zahtijevaju mnogo resursa, poželjniji su rjeđi intervali (npr. 5, 15, 30 minuta). To je kako bi se spriječilo pokretanje nove operacije prije nego što se prethodna završi. zaključana datoteka Korištenje ovog mehanizma je dobra praksa.

Da; međutim, ova dva područja ILI Radi s logikom, a ne s I. Dakle... 0 0 1 * 1 Izraz se interpretira kao 'prvi dan u mjesecu ILI ponedjeljak'. Ako ciljate presjek oba, potrebno je dodati dodatne provjere unutar skripte.

Da. Sistemi poput WHMCS-a i WordPressa koriste istu standardnu cron sintaksu za cron postavke na strani servera. Možete pozvati relevantnu PHP datoteku ili URL dodavanjem generiranog izraza direktno u crontab vašeg servera.